Traditionally in fantasy the strategy a manager employs needs to take the scoring system of the league into account.

In this league, I have to consider that there are no penalties or negative points scored for Goalie loses, Hits are rewarded, PIM are penalized but Fights are rewarded. The scoring system here is basic yet quite different from leagues I've participated in over the many years I've been walking the planet.

I do prefer talent and skill over the plumbers. Brawn is good but in limited quantities for this manager.
